dc.descriptionLet K be an Abstract Elemenetary Class satisfying the amalgamation and the joint embedding property, let μbe the Hanf number of K. Suppose K is tame. MAIN COROLLARY: (ZFC) If K is categorical in a successor cardinal bigger than \beth_{(2^μ)^+} then K is categorical in all cardinals greater than \beth_{(2^μ)^+}. This is an improvment of a Theorem of Makkai and Shelah ([Sh285] who used a strongly compact cardinal for the same conclusion) and Shelah's downward categoricity theorem for AECs with amalgamation (from [Sh394]).
